3R60 and 1C30 TriasA winning combination for Mobis 2 & 3

3R60 EBS

• The Ergonomically Balanced Stride (EBS) func-tion is individually adjustable to the weight and activity of the amputee. This offers more functionality and safety especially on uneven terrain or declines. A more natural knee move-ment during stance is also achieved

• Powerful and easy to adjust Swing Phase Hydraulic with easy swing initiation and good balanced dampening characteristic accommo-dating an even greater range of cadences

• Polycentric design offers increased toe clearance during swing phase which further increases safety

• 4 modular connector options to accomodate all ampu tation levels: pyramid, Screw Top, Knee Disarticulation, Hip Disarticulation

• Large flexion angle up to 175° during kneeling, starting from 155° the flexion is dampened by EBS unit

max. 95 kg23 – 24 cm

max. 110 kg25 – 26 cm

max. 125 kg27 – 30 cm

max. 80 kg21 – 22 cm

1C30 Trias

• Lightweight carbon construction

• Unique interconnected dual spring elements providing elastic shock absorption at heel strike, a physiolocial rollover and excellent energy return

• Secure controlled movement patterns

• Adapts to various walking speeds without sacrificing comfort

• Reduces stress on the sound limb

• Adapts to uneven terrain

• Attractive and easy to exchange foot-shell in normal and slim versions

… on even groundThe knee and foot work closely together and the knee receives the correct amount of support from the foot. This is translated into a smooth and har-monious movement. This knee foot combination leads to a gait that is closer to the physiological gait pattern.

The swing phase control is also supported in a beneficial way. The energy return of the foot is progressive which is beneficial for the flexion angle especially at a lower walking speed.

… downhillIt is easy to use the EBS function when walking downhill. Thanks to this, the user can alter nately walk downhill with a higher security level.

… uphillThe forefoot is flexible and is not a limitation so the user can take a larger step while walking uphill.

Benefits when walking …

When the load is applied to the heel, the elastic carbon springs of the Trias absorb the energy and allow for a comfortable load transfer. Trias also offers an efficient heel lever which supports smooth rollover into the mid-stance phase and harmo-nious flexion of the 3R60 into the EBS function.

During rollover, the Trias spring elements return the stored energy. The result is a smooth, physio logical rollover. Moreover, the stance phase flexion of the 3R60 provides support to the patient during the forwards movement.

In mid-stance, the forefoot compresses and the base spring is stretched for a more natural function similar to how the human foot acts during the gait cycle. The softer toe of the Trias ensures a smooth extension in the 3R60 thanks to the integrated EBS unit.

Much of the energy stored in the Trias during rollover is returned at this late phase of the step. It facilitates the swing phase initiation of the 3R60. The swing phase control is optimally adapted to the energy interplay of Trias and 3R60.
